/** * Copyright (c) 2020-2022 mol* contributors, licensed under MIT, See LICENSE file for more info. * * @author David Sehnal <david.sehnal@gmail.com> * @author Panagiotis Tourlas <panagiot_tourlov@hotmail.com> */ import { Column } from '../../../mol-data/db'; import { Task } from '../../../mol-task'; import { StringLike } from '../../common/string-like'; import { Tokenizer } from '../common/text/tokenizer'; import { ReaderResult as Result } from '../result'; /** Subset of the MolFile V2000 format */ export interface MolFile { readonly title: string; readonly program: string; readonly comment: string; readonly atoms: { readonly count: number; readonly x: Column<number>; readonly y: Column<number>; readonly z: Column<number>; readonly type_symbol: Column<string>; readonly formal_charge: Column<number>; }; readonly bonds: { readonly count: number; readonly atomIdxA: Column<number>; readonly atomIdxB: Column<number>; readonly order: Column<number>; }; readonly formalCharges: { readonly atomIdx: Column<number>; readonly charge: Column<number>; }; readonly attachmentPoints?: { readonly atomIdx: number; readonly kind: number; }[]; } /** * @param key - The value found at the atom block. * @returns The actual formal charge based on the mapping. */ export declare function formalChargeMapper(key: number): 0 | 1 | 3 | 2 | -1 | -3 | -2; export declare function handleAtoms(tokenizer: Tokenizer, count: number): MolFile['atoms']; export declare function handleBonds(tokenizer: Tokenizer, count: number): MolFile['bonds']; interface FormalChargesRawData { atomIdx: Array<number>; charge: Array<number>; } export declare function handleFormalCharges(tokenizer: Tokenizer, lineStart: number, formalCharges: FormalChargesRawData): void; /** Call an appropriate handler based on the property type. */ export declare function handlePropertiesBlock(tokenizer: Tokenizer): { formalCharges: MolFile['formalCharges']; attachmentPoints: MolFile['attachmentPoints']; }; export declare function parseMol(data: StringLike): Task<Result<MolFile>>; export {};
